In October 2014, North Korea admitted for the primary time that it had labor camps. Choe Myong Nam, a North Korean international ministry, mentioned “Both in law and practice, we do have reform through labor detention camps – no, detention facilities – where people are improved through their mentality and look on their wrongdoings”. Initially, there were around twelve political prison camps, but some had been merged or closed (e.g. Onsong prison camp, Kwan-li-so No. 12 was closed down following an unsuccessful riot in 1987 the place around 5,000 prisoners were killed). Today there are six political prison camps in North Korea (see under).

North Korea resumed public executions in October 2007 after they’d declined in the years following 2000 amidst worldwide criticism. Prominent executed criminals embrace officials convicted of drug trafficking and embezzlement. Common criminals convicted of crimes such as homicide, theft, rape, drug dealing, smuggling, piracy, vandalism, and so on. have also been reported to be executed, principally by firing squad.

Commodity trade volume rose from US$480 million in 1962 to a projected US$127.9 billion in 1990. The ratio of domestic financial savings to GNP grew from three.three percent in 1962 to 35.8 % in 1989. In 1965 South Korea’s price of progress first exceeded North Korea’s price of growth in most industrial areas, although South Korea’s per capita GNP was still decrease.

The North Korean authorities estimated the number of religious believers in 2002 to be 12,000 Protestants, 10,000 Buddhists and 800 Catholics, while estimates by South Korean and worldwide church-related groups were considerably larger. In addition, the Chondoist Chongu Party, a authorities-approved conventional religious movement, had approximately 15,000 practitioners.

Only the women of the ruling class may take pleasure in the identical privileges of the men in the identical class. Although men have been allowed to have a number of wives, women had been anticipated to have chastity and have been compelled to stay unmarried if their husbands have died. The aforementioned societal norms began to be enforced through the Joseon Dynasty. For instance, chastity of widows had been enforced by forbidding the sons and grandsons of remarried women from taking the Gwageo.

In Freedom House’s 2013 survey, North Korea was considered one of 9 international locations that earned a 7 (its lowest score) for both political rights and civil liberties. Its current report on North Korea categorizes it as “Not Free”, and states that there are just about no organizations impartial of state management.
